动态数据驱动的适应性建模与仿真 被引量:14

Adaptive Modeling and Simulation of Dynamic Data Driven Application System

摘要 动态数据驱动应用系统(DDDAS)是一能够将实验或测量数据与仿真紧密结合在一起的新型研究模式,是未来仿真应用的发展方向之一。本文简述了DDDAS的产生动机和发展现状,分析了DDDAS的概念与开展DDDAS相关研究的现实意义。指出了仿真在DDDAS中的重要性,并从应用、算法和系统结构三个层次详细讨论了DDDAS仿真的适应性这一核心研究问题。在此基础上,重点讨论了DDDAS建模与仿真的研究内容,以及利用先进并行与分布式仿真技术实现DDDAS建模与仿真环境所需解决的关键问题。对几个典型的DDDAS应用进行了介绍,并对DDDAS仿真的军事应用前景进行了分析。 Dynamic Data Driven Application System (DDDAS) is a new research paradigm which can entail the ability to incorporate dynamically data into an executing application simulation, and in reverse, the ability of applications to dynamically steer measurement processes. The motivation, concept and state-of-the-art of DDDAS were introduced at first. Then, the importance of simulation in DDDAS was discussed, and the core adaptabilities of DDDAS simulation were detailedly analyzed from three levels: application level, algorithm level and system structure level. Based on these analyses, the research content of M&S in DDDAS and the main problems when realizing DDDAS M&S environment in parallel and distributed simulation environments were proposed. Typical applications of DDDAS paradigm and especially its application foreground in military simulation were also discussed.
